It is a long way. My bus book says that ADO and ADO GL make the run in 19 hours, around $90 one way. If UNO runs that route, it would probably be more comfortable, but more money and not much of a time savings. Consider flying, it may not cost that much more. I hate long bus rides, although you would see lots of countryside.

I do not recommend night travel on that route, for security reasons, but obviously a 19 hour trip will be largely at night. Campeche and Chiapas have a bad reputation in that way, although I have not read much about bus robberies lately. Probably not a huge consideration, just something else to consider in deciding whether to fly or take the bus.

Try www.ticketbus.com.mx to get the current schedule and departure times for busses between Mexico City and Merida. Input 'Mexico Tapo' (the eastern bus terminal in DF) for your point of departure. Only ADO and ADO-GL make the direct run. ADO is regular first class and ADO-GL has slightly (very) more legroom. Both are very reliable. Looks like there are 7 departures daily on that route.

Richard and I have slightly different oinions on safety of travel. He is more conservative. I spent 3 years in Campeche traveling back and forth to northern Veracruz on ADO and ADO-GL and never had a problem (or knew of anyone else who did). Traveling on busses at night is far more secure than driving your own car at night.

If you've got more money than time, Richard's suggestion of flying is right on.
